tomato
- noun
- A1
- Top 5000

A round, soft, usually red food that grows on a plant and is eaten raw in salads or cooked in sauces and soups.
She cut two ripe tomatoes into thin slices for the sandwiches.
We grow tomatoes in pots on the balcony every summer.
The soup is made from fresh tomatoes, garlic and a little basil.
Add a spoonful of tomato paste and let it cook slowly.
Common collocations: ripe tomato · cherry tomatoes · sun-dried tomatoes · tomato soup · tomato sauce · tinned tomatoes · slice a tomato · grow tomatoes
